Pub Review: Public House Petersham, Sydney

The Public House Petersham is a pub located in Petersham, a suburb in the inner west of Sydney. The building housing the pub has existed since the mid-1800s although several renovations since then have altered the current facade.

The pub was formally known as the Newington Inn, Stanmore Hotel and Persham Hotel before the venue was overhauled in 2016 becoming the current Public House. 

The pub features a popular outdoor beer garden which is usually always full regardless of the weather. The public house has the feel of suburban locals pub that is both family and dog friendly.
